RoyalZ Beads sent a 2026 company profile into the cohort. The studio describes itself as a beadwork house: handmade accessories, custom commissions, fashionable crafts, corporate gifts and souvenirs, plus training.
The mission, as written in that profile, is to empower communities through beadwork skills, producing high-quality work while protecting cultural heritage through artisan development. Target markets include government departments, corporates, tourism, retail, cultural institutions and collectors.
Public collections such as the Imbadada beaded footwear line sit in the same language: modernised imvunulo, made to order, in colourways chosen with the wearer. Follow the making on Instagram @royalzbeads_sa.
